> I have just noticed that a build chroot does not have aptitude
> installed. If the aptitude resolver is used, this results in aptitude
> being installed over and over for every build process.
> 
> Is this intentional? If not, aptitude should be part of a build chroot
> that is intended to be used with the aptitude resolver.

that actually is sort of "intentional"; more precisely, all chroots are
generic, and may potentially be used by any mini-buildd repository --
only the build requests determine what resolver to be used.

Maybe just having aptitude pre-installed generally actually brings more
benefits than harm -- in that case, however, I would like to see
'debootstrap --varinat=buildd' bringing this in.

What mini-buildd *could* do is some instance-global
"chroot_extra_packages" option, so the administrator may override
debootstrap if he wants to.
